It’s Christmas market season, and Italy is adding extra magic with two special holiday trains this December. These vintage-themed trains make the journey just as fun as the destination — full of lights, festive food, music, and cozy Christmas vibes. And the best part? They cost much less than luxury train rides.

Both trains run for a short time and tickets will sell fast, so here’s a simple guide.


1. Espresso Monaco

This is an overnight train from Rome to Munich.

  • Travel Time: About 17 hours

  • Dates: Only two weekends — December 5 & 12

  • Departure: Rome at 7:57 p.m.

  • Arrival: Munich next day at 1 p.m.

  • Ticket Price: Starts at €129 (around $150) for adults, €90 ($105) for kids

  • Book on: RailBook

You can choose sleeping cabins or budget seats. The highlight is the Christmas-themed dining car — decorated with retro holiday style, music, gifts, and festive food. The train passes beautiful places like Verona, Bolzano, and Innsbruck, making the journey magical. Return trains leave Munich on December 7 and 14.


2. Espresso Assisi

This one is for people who like daytime travel.

  • Runs: Every Sunday from Nov 30 to Jan 11

  • Route: Rome → Assisi → Arezzo

  • Departure: 8:30 a.m. from Rome

  • Price: €62 round-trip (around $68)

  • Book on: RailBook

Enjoy Christmas lights, nativity scenes, and markets in Assisi and Arezzo. The train has Christmas décor, music, small gifts, and a bar service. You return to Rome at 10:42 p.m. — perfect for a full festive day.
